It is hard to get excited after looking at Amkor Technology's recent performance, as its stock has been on a downward trajectory. Despite this decline, there are indications that the company's fundamentals remain relatively strong. Amkor, a prominent player in the semiconductor packaging and testing industry, has been grappling with market volatility that has affected its share price.
Investors are left wondering whether the current dip in stock value is a temporary setback or indicative of deeper issues within the company. Analysts point to the solid financial metrics, including revenue growth and profitability, suggesting that the fundamentals could support a potential recovery in share price.
Moreover, with the semiconductor industry poised for growth due to increasing demand across various sectors, Amkor may benefit from favorable market conditions in the near future. As the market adjusts, stakeholders are keenly observing whether Amkor's stock will rebound and align more closely with its underlying financial health.
